RTL Issues Second Profits Warning And Offers No Visibility

RTL Issues Second Profits Warning And Offers No Visibility

European broadcaster RTL has this morning issued its second profits warning (see RTL Says 2001 Earnings Will Be Flat In Current Ad Climate), saying that trading during March has come in below expectations. Furthermore, the group says that visibility in the European television sector has deteriorated further.

RTL says that given the lack of visibility, it cannot predict with any accuracy a timeframe for recovery. Its problems have hit Pearson’s interim financial results, also out this morning (see Pearson Results Show FT Profits Hit By Ad Downturn).

EBITA at the group is now expected to be some 10-15% lower than in 2000; ABN has cut its forecasts from €557 million to €430-€440 million.
